Função PsGetThreadExitStatus (ntddk.h)

Essa rotina retorna o status de saída para um determinado thread.

Sintaxe

NTSTATUS PsGetThreadExitStatus(
  [in] PETHREAD Thread
);

Parâmetros

[in] Thread

Um ponteiro para uma estrutura de objeto de thread executivo (ETHREAD).

Retornar valor

Se o thread estiver sendo ou tiver sido excluído, essa rotina retornará o status de saída do thread. Isso pode ser qualquer código NTSTATUS válido dependendo de como o thread foi encerrado, incluindo STATUS_SUCCESS se a chamada for bem-sucedida ou um erro apropriado status código se o thread tiver sido encerrado devido a um erro.

Se o thread ainda estiver ativo e não estiver sendo excluído, essa rotina retornará STATUS_PENDING.

Requisitos

Requisito Valor
Cliente mínimo com suporte Windows 10, versão 1703
Cabeçalho ntddk.h
IRQL <= APC_LEVEL